Overview
An action, casual, indie game by Wild Bishop, published by Wild Bishop — single-player, multi-player, pvp, online pvp. It is in Early Access.
Steam’s own one-line description: “Let your skills or you muscles do the talking, it's your call. Judgeball: Lethal Arena is a fast-paced competitive 3V3 handbrawl game. Choose between multiple Scavengers with their unique set of skills to seize the victory.” — developer/publisher text via the Steam store page.

System requirements (PC)
As published on the Steam store page. Requirements can change between updates.
Minimum
-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
- OS: Windows 10 (64 bits) or newer
- Processor: 2.5 GHz Dual Core
- Memory: 4 GB RAM
- Graphics: NVIDIA GeForce 1070, AMD Vega 56, or better
- DirectX: Version 11
- Network: Broadband Internet connection
- Storage: 10 GB available space
Recommended
-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
- OS: Windows 10 (64 bits) or newer
- Processor: 3.0+ GHz Quad Core
- Memory: 8 GB RAM
- Graphics: NVidia Geforce RTX 2060, AMD Radeon RX 5600 XT, or better
- DirectX: Version 11
- Network: Broadband Internet connection
- Storage: 20 GB available space
